                            Originally posted by bns666
                            they sear it in pan, cook it in sous vide with butter, rosemary and garlic, another sear in pan and then serve it with wasabi on rice with vinegar ... not much of original steak taste left that way...

                            and the hipster guy eating it is fucking irritating.
                            Totally don't get why sous vide step was necessary, and the chef made a fatal error by peppering the beef, pepper burns well before the heat required to sear.

                            I don't eat a lot of steak but when I do 2-3 times a year I buy a real good one

                            https://www.steaksandgame.com/wagyu-...e-scores-15658

                            "In America, the USDA divides the higher-quality meats into three categories: Select, Choice and Prime (the top tier). Compared to the Wagyu and/or Kobe marbling scale, the best Prime steak would roughly equal to a BMS 3-4. "

                            … where as here in Aus I can score a BMS 7-9.. from my local butcher, budget about 100 each

                                                                            i like cooking steaks too. i like to sear a T-bone, then put it, pan and all, in a super hot oven to finish it. I rely on a meat thermometer. I grill filet mignons on a small weber, outside, get the grill ultra hot then slam the steaks on and sear em fast, then move em off the heat and put the lid on to finish em. I 've also cooked a whole Prime tenderloin roast ,i'd have to dig up my recipe and notes on that.
